these 2 triangles are similar. find side lengths a and b. note: the 2 figures are not drawn to scale.
Step1: Set up proportion for side \(a\)
Since the triangles are similar, \(\frac{9}{3}=\frac{a}{5}\)
Step2: Solve for \(a\)
Cross - multiply: \(3a = 9\times5\), so \(a=\frac{9\times5}{3}=15\)
Step3: Set up proportion for side \(b\)
\(\frac{9}{3}=\frac{b}{21}\)
Step4: Solve for \(b\)
Cross - multiply: \(3b=9\times21\), so \(b = \frac{9\times21}{3}=63\)
